    Area Manager Mr Price Money

    Purpose

    • The Area Manager is responsible for achieving set targets across Mr Price Money products by leading and enabling a customer focused in-store experience, ensuring all Mr Price Money associates achieve their set key performance indicators through effective people, stock and stakeholder management.         

    Key Responsibilities      

    KPIs:

    • Ensure all stores implement promotion launches and maintain visual merchandising standards in order to create a visual appealing in store environment.
    • Gather and evaluate information which impacts on the achievement of the business KPI's in order to monitor performance.
    • Analyse external factors in which our products are trading in to understand how these factors may affect the product performance.
    • Compile reports to identify trends and patterns to maximize sales.
    • Collaboratively drive store management teams to promote sales through all relevant channels.    

    Team Leadership:

    • Lead and motivate store management team in line with business culture and goals. Ensure that stores are staffed with the right associates in order for instore cellular to achieve their goals.
    • Build a strong succession plan in the area aligned to employment equity goal. 
    • Clearly define and provide clarity to associates regarding their job profile and KPI's to ensure understanding of their roles. Monitor associate's work schedules to ensure continued productivity. Provide ongoing learning and development on products and best practices to up-skill and refresh associate's understanding.
    • Collaborate with store management to create a stimulating and supportive environment for associates to thrive in. Conduct weekly/monthly store visits as per the schedule sent out to stores to conduct monthly one ones with associates.                                                                            

    Analysis & Reporting:

    • Examine area profit and loss to identify any areas of concern and analyse figures in order to maintain expenses in line with budgets. Utilize relevant systems to retrieve data regarding sales and other store metrics in order to make informed decisions and act accordingly. Review store performance in relation to cellular performance and make operational representation to motivate for changes.
    • Analyse and maintain awareness of trading densities in stores to determine feasibility. Prepare quartile reports and provide feedback to operations team.  Compile weekly interim status reports on submit weekly to division. Compile month end reports to provide insights on performance of each store. Update the Daily Performance Tracker (DPT) on findings after every store visit to create awareness of performance.                                                                                                              

    Requirements

    • Grade: 12 with a Degree or Diploma (Advantageous).
    • 5 Years’ Experience in Retail Operations.
    • Cellular Retail industry knowledge.
    • Leadership/Management Skills.
    • Legislative Knowledge.
    • System & Product Knowledge.
    • Customer Management.

    Assistant Store Manager - Mpumalanga

    Purpose

    • Support the store manager in managing the daily operations of a store to ensure that the overall objectives, store targets and customer service standards are met and exceeded.                                                                        

     Key Responsibilities

    Stock Management:

    • Ensure that stock is accurately received & unpacked to merchandise and replenish the sales floor.
    • Monitor and manage stock levels through defined processes to mitigate risks (stock loss) and ensure adequate stock on hand.
    • Oversee the overall maintenance of the stockroom to meet housekeeping standards.

                                   

    Sales Growth & Profitability:

    • Analyse sales & profitability reports in store to collaborate with management on required operational action plans, increase sales performance and monitor store expenditure.
    • Review and keep abreast of in-store product performance to provide feedback to support centre and enhance sales.
    • Identify and propose new opportunities to increase sales and brand awareness.

                           

    Risk Management:

    • Conduct compliance checks through defined processes to ensure and enforce overall compliance to policies and procedures.

                   

    Customer Experience Management:

    • Ensure and maintain the implementation of customer experience processes to meet customer service standards.

                                   

    Leadership & Development:

    • Lead and drive the team within a store to achieve store KPIs and operational strategy in line with company values.
    • Identify & drive training, coaching and development needs with a focus on talent management and succession planning.
    • Recruit, administer & manage performance in accordance with company policies and procedures.

                                                                                                                                                                                                                                                           

    Requirements
    Grade: 12.
    3 Years' Retail Management Experience.
    Understanding of Sales & Service Management.
    Budgeting Skills.
    Proficiency in MS Office.
    Effective Communication Skills.
    Understanding of Retail Trade.
    Understanding of Brand, Customer & Product.
